September 16, 2015 Beth Krogel Roads, General Counsel Indiana Utility Regulatory Commission 101 West Washington Street, Suite 1500 E Indianapolis, Indiana 46204 [email protected] Electronically delivered Re: Comments and Proposed Language for 170 Indiana Administrative Code 4-7 et seq., Guidelines for Electric Utility Integrated Resource Plans Dear General Counsel Roads: Citizens Action Coalition of Indiana, Indiana Distributed Energy Alliance, the Indiana State Conference of the National Association for the Advancement of Colored People, Sierra Club, and Valley Watch (collectively, “Joint Commenters”) appreciate the opportunity to propose draft language and comments on the Integrated Resource Plan and Energy Efficiency Plan Rulemaking (RM # 15-06). Today, Joint Commenters are providing the attached proposed draft language for 170 Indiana Administrative Code 4-7 et seq., Guidelines for Electric Utility Integrated Resource Plans. On September 14 th , Joint Commenters provided comments and draft language for 170 Indiana Administrative Code 4-8 et seq., Guidelines for Demand-Side Cost Recovery by Electric Utilities. Please note that Joint Commenters deleted references to the specific cost-effectiveness tests in 170 IAC 4-7 et seq. The draft rule already calls for supply-side and demand-side resources to be “evaluated on a consistent and comparable basis.” On this basis alone, applying the Participant, RIM, Utility Cost, and Total Resource Cost tests to DSM in an IRP results in unequal and inconsistent comparisons between supply and demand-side resources. In addition to this, however, Joint Commenters are concerned that applying these tests in an IRP results in over-screening of DSM in part because important characteristics, including the cost, of a DSM program are often not known with certainty until program planning begins. Joint Commenters believe that integrating supply-side and demand-side options together with an IRP model is the best and most appropriate way to test DSM cost-effectiveness in an IRP. Also, Joint Commenters recommend that the Commission hold a workshop to work on standardizing the reporting format of the various IRPs so that stakeholders can better and more easily understand the similarities and differences between IRPs. A standardized reporting format will also allow stakeholders to minimize effort spent in putting data in comparable forms, for example, in making energy required at the generator by one utility comparable to energy sold at the meter by another utility. Sec. 9. A short term action plan shall be prepared as part of the utility's IRP filing or separately,

and shall cover each of the two (2) three (3) years beginning with the IRP submitted pursuant to

this rule. The short term action plan is a summary of the resource options or programs contained

in the utility's current integrated resource plan preferred resource portfolio and its workable

strategy, as described in 170 IAC 4-7-8(b)(8), where the utility must take action or incur

expenses during the two (2) three (3) year period. The short term action plan must include, but is

not limited to, the following:

(1) A description of each resource option or program in the preferred resource

portfolio included in the short term action plan. The description may include

references to other sections of the IRP to avoid duplicate descriptions. The

description must include, but is not limited to, the following:

(A) The objective of the resource option or program preferred resource

portfolio.

(B) The criteria for measuring progress toward the objective.

(C) The actual progress toward the objective to date.

(2) The participation of small business in the implementation of a DSM resource option

or program.

(3) The implementation schedule for the resource option or program preferred resource

portfolio.

(4) The timetable for implementation and resource acquisition.

(5) (3) A detailed budget with an estimated range for the cost to be incurred for each

resource or program and expected system impacts.

(4) A description and explanation of differences between what was stated in the

utility’s last filed short term action plan and what actually transpired.
